I've a configuration file like this: > > smtp inet n - n - - smtpd > -o content_filter=dfilt: > > and I have to *add* another listening port (TCP 37025). > The line " -o content_filter=dfilt:" has the purpose to add a > disclaimer to all my outgoing emails. > > If I add this line: > > 37025 inet n - n - - smtpd > > under the: > > -o content_filter=dfilt: > > the disclaimer will append to the mails trought the 37025 port too? > Or I must copy the line "-o content_filter=dfilt:" under the line > "37025 inet n - n - - smtpd" too? > > Thanks to all! >
You'll need to use the content_filter on any smtpd that you want the disclaimer on. -Matt
